Pre-Listing SOP: How to Prepare Your Home to Maximize Value in Today’s Market
Why Preparation Matters More Than Ever
 
As we move into a more strategic real estate market across Central Oregon, preparation has become one of the most important factors in achieving a successful sale.
 
Today’s buyers are informed, selective, and quick to compare options. Homes that feel turnkey and well-presented are consistently outperforming those that are not fully prepared, often selling faster and with stronger terms.
 
A thoughtful pre-listing approach doesn’t just improve how your home looks, it directly impacts perceived value.
Step 1: Start with a Strategic Walkthrough
 
Before making any updates, we begin with a comprehensive walkthrough of your property. This allows us to:
  • Identify high-impact improvements
  • Prioritize updates with the best return on investment
  • Align preparation with current buyer expectations in Bend, Sisters, and surrounding areas
Not every home needs major work. The goal is to focus on what matters most.
Step 2: Declutter, Depersonalize, and Simplify
 
One of the most powerful (and cost-effective) steps is creating a clean, neutral environment.
 
Buyers should be able to immediately envision themselves in the space.
Focus on:
  • Removing excess furniture to open up rooms
  • Clearing countertops and surfaces
  • Minimizing personal items such as photos and collections
This creates a sense of space, light, and calm, key emotional drivers for buyers.
Step 3: Address Repairs and Deferred Maintenance
 
Small issues can signal larger concerns to buyers.
 
We recommend addressing:
  • Leaky faucets or running toilets
  • Scuffed walls or chipped paint
  • Loose hardware, doors, or fixtures
These details may seem minor, but they contribute significantly to overall perception during showings.
Step 4: Refresh with Intentional Updates
 
Not all upgrades are necessary, but the right ones can elevate your home’s value.
High-impact updates often include:
  • Fresh interior paint in neutral tones
  • Updated lighting fixtures
  • Landscaping improvements for curb appeal
We guide our clients toward improvements that align with current Central Oregon market preferences, ensuring every dollar spent is intentional.
Step 5: Professional Staging & Styling
 
Staging is no longer optional in many segments of the market, it’s a competitive advantage.
Professionally staged homes:
  • Photograph better
  • Feel more spacious and functional
  • Create stronger emotional connections with buyers
Whether it’s full staging or light styling, we tailor this step based on your home and target buyer.
Step 6: Prepare for Photography and Marketing
 
Once your home is ready, presentation becomes everything.
We coordinate:
  • Professional photography and videography
  • Lifestyle-driven marketing assets
  • Digital exposure across high-traffic platforms
This is where preparation pays off, your home makes a powerful first impression online, where most buyers begin their search.
Step 7: Timing the Market Strategically
 
Launching at the right moment can influence both traffic and outcomes.
 
We evaluate:
  • Current inventory levels
  • Buyer demand trends
  • Seasonal timing in Central Oregon
A well-prepared home, launched strategically, creates momentum from day one.
A Thoughtful Approach Leads to Stronger Results
 
Preparing your home for sale isn’t about over-improving, it’s about making intentional decisions that position your home to stand out.
 
With the right strategy, even small adjustments can translate into meaningful returns
